Helmerich & Payne VP of Public Relations Salary

The average Helmerich & Payne VP of Public Relations earns an estimated $238,181 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$190,883 with a $47,297 bonus. Helmerich & Payne's VP of Public Relations compensation is $54,372 more than the US average for a VP of Public Relations. VP of Public Relations salaries at Helmerich & Payne can range from $110,000 - $507,000.

The Communications Department at Helmerich & Payne earns $6,986 more on average than the Enterprise Risk Department.
